Manufacturing Engineer applicants have rated the interview process at GE Aerospace with 3 out of 5 (where 5 is the highest level of difficulty) and assessed their interview experience as 50% positive. To compare, the company-average is 80% positive. This is according to Glassdoor user ratings.
Candidates applying for Manufacturing Engineer roles take an average of 21 days to get hired, when considering 2 user submitted interviews for this role. To compare, the hiring process at GE Aerospace overall takes an average of 24 days.
Common stages of the interview process at GE Aerospace as a Manufacturing Engineer according to 2 Glassdoor interviews include:
Group panel interview: 100%

Fairly straight forward, 2 sets of interviews, one with the HR and my manager and the other with 2 other members of the team. Both interviews were virtual and the interviewers were very nice. Pretty standard interview.

Panel style with multiple ME and the head ME. Very relaxed tone. Questions were about past work experience, and what courses I had taken in school. Panel members all were very knowledgeable about their specific part of operation.
Very friendly, the recruiter was super prompt and helpful, and was always available for questions or concerns before the interview. I interviewed in front of a 5-person panel with all direct reports, and I only had 1 interview. The team was super friendly and explained the role in great detail.
